A POF is typically issued by a commercial bank or custody agent to provide confidence or assurance to another party typically a seller that the individual or entity in question has sufficient funds to complete an agreed-upon purchase.
Proof of funds usually comes in the form of a bank security or custody statement. These can be procured from your bank or the financial institution that holds your money. Bank statements are the most common document to use as POF and can typically be found online or at a bank branch.
Note. Proof of funds applies to liquid assets such as cash or money in an account only; money you have invested or untapped equity in your home will not qualify. You may also be able to request a letter from your bank verifying the amount of money in your accounts.
Supporting documents and proof bank statements. recently filed business accounts, or. documents confirming the source, such as: sale of a house. sale of shares. receipt of a personal injuries award. a bequest under an estate. a win from gambling activities.
Examples of sources of funds include: Personal savings. Pension releases. Share sales and dividends. Property sales. Gambling winnings. Inheritances and gifts. Compensation from legal rulings.

Getting a proof of funds letter is fairly painless. You can obtain the letter by requesting one from the bank or other financial institution holding your money. An online or paper bank statement may also suffice. The bank should be able to get the letter back to you in less than a week, and often within a day or two.
Source of Funds Declaration Form refers to the government mandated form identifying the individual or company and the banking information of the individual or company providing the currency to be dispensed from the terminal.
A proof of source of funds (POSOF) document explains where the funds used for a bank deposit originated and where the crypto assets used for a cash withdrawal originated.
The most common Proof of Fund is a signed letter from your bank on its letterhead, often dated the day youre making your offer. POF letters are typically free, but some banks might require a small fee. Most banks will have a POF template ready, which will include: Banks name and address.
